What Does the Shimano Deore XT SM-RT86-M2 180mm Rotor Deliver?
The SM-RT86-M2 is Shimano's Deore XT 180mm six-bolt disc rotor, built for trail and all-mountain MTB riding where thermal performance and durability under hard braking are both requirements. The ICE Technologies laminate construction bonds a stainless steel braking surface to an aluminum fin core, creating an integrated heat sink that pulls thermal energy away from the pad contact zone faster than a single-material rotor and reduces fade on back-to-back descents. At 180mm it delivers meaningful additional heat capacity over 160mm without the weight penalty of a 203mm rotor.
The Freeza rotor blade geometry sheds mud and debris from the rotor surface during rotation, maintaining consistent pad contact on wet, dirty trails. Six-bolt mounting is universally compatible across MTB hub standards, and the SM-RT86-M2 pairs with both resin and metallic brake compounds to tune feel and power to your terrain and conditions.
